Classic New Orleans Bread Pudding Recipe
Ingredients:
-
1 large loaf French Bread (approximately 14 to 16 ounces)
-
4 cups milk
-
3 eggs, lightly beaten
-
2 cups granulated sugar
-
2 tablespoons pure vanilla extract
For the Sauce:
-
1/2 cup (1 stick) unsalted butter
-
1 cup heavy cream
-
1 cup powdered sugar
-
1 teaspoon vanilla extract
-
2 tablespoons dark rum (optional)
Instructions:
-
Prepare the Bread:
-
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
-
Tear the French bread into large pieces and place them into a large mixing bowl.
-
Let the bread sit out for a little while to get slightly stale if it’s fresh. This helps the bread absorb the custard mixture.
-
-
Make the Custard:
-
In a separate bowl, whisk together the milk, beaten eggs, sugar, and vanilla extract.
-
Pour the custard mixture over the torn bread pieces. Stir gently to make sure all the bread is soaked, but don’t overmix—leave some chunks for texture.
-
Let the mixture sit for 15–20 minutes to ensure the bread absorbs the custard.
-
-
Bake the Bread Pudding:
-
Transfer the soaked bread mixture into a greased 9×13-inch baking dish.
-
Bake for 45–50 minutes, or until the top is golden brown and a knife inserted into the center comes out clean. The pudding should be set but still soft in the middle.
-
-
Make the Sauce:
-
While the bread pudding is baking, make the sauce. In a saucepan, melt the butter over medium heat.
-
Add the heavy cream, powdered sugar, and vanilla extract. Stir continuously to avoid any lumps.
-
Once the mixture begins to boil, reduce the heat and let it simmer for about 3–5 minutes, until it thickens slightly.
-
If you like, add dark rum to the sauce for an extra kick.
-
-
Serve:
-
Once the bread pudding is done, remove it from the oven and let it cool for a few minutes.
-
Drizzle the warm sauce over the bread pudding before serving.
